Adjustment of Camshaft in Cars

Model: Volkswagen Passat 3C, B6 - Years 2005-2010
Part: Engine

All types of timing systems have clearances from the valves that allow for the absorption of expansions due to actual heat, which can lead to engine damage. When the timing is direct action, the valves are operated by cup tappets that have calibrated steel shims. These are discs of various thicknesses that are inserted between the camshaft and the tappets. In an indirect action engine, however, the valves are operated by eccentrics connected to finger rockers that can be adjusted by acting on their pivot. Therefore, simply adjust it to achieve optimal settings.

Installation of Upgraded Intercooler Radiator with Pipes

Lift the vehicle on suitable axle stands, remove the front wheels, and then the front bumper and grille. Proceed to remove the front headlights; drain the coolant, remove the intercooler radiator and the hoses connecting it to the intake system. Position the new intercooler radiator in the grille, temporarily securing it with cable ties, and mark with a marker the part of the metal that needs to be removed to allow the new hoses to pass through. Cut the marked portion of metal and apply a gasket to the edge. Remove the inner cover of the bumper and position it near the radiator to identify any interfering parts to eliminate: again, apply a gasket to the edge of the cut. Create brackets for securing the new radiator and proceed with the installation of the connecting pipes from the radiator to the intake, shaping and connecting them appropriately. Finally, reassemble the bumper, headlights, and grille.
